A three-year-old boy was made to take part in a six-month fire safety course alongside teen arsonists after his bedroom accidentally caught alight.
The boy was visited several times by local fire safety officers after he dropped a lit match on the floor at his parents' home near Croydon, south London.
The toddler - who is seven years below the age of criminal responsibility - and another boy aged just four - were among 35 youngsters booked on the course following a spate of arson attack on their estate.
